Francis Lee Hunt was born on January 1, 1919, in Currie, North Carolina. He was the son of Allen Lee Hunt and Sallie E Fussell Hunt.

Francis served in the 449th Bomber Squadron, 322nd Bomber Group, Medium, as a First Lieutenant and Pilot on the B-26 #41-31741 "Winnie Dee II" during World War II.

On August 12, 1944, his crew took off from Station 485 (RAF Andrewsfield) in England on a mission to induce German fighters to scramble so they could be engaged by escorting fighters. Shot down by flak at 20H40, their plane exploded in flight and crashed in l'Ętre in the commune of Saint-Pierre-du-Regard. All members were killed in this incident except for SSgt Thielan, who was able to evacuate by parachute.

1Lt Hunt is now buried in the Rockfish Presbyterian Church Cemetery, Wallace, Duplin County, North Carolina, USA.
